It became one of the most massively used tanks in the world and was in use in the armies of 46 countries. Т-34 was created in the late 1930s and was in use in the armed forces of the USSR and Russia from June 1940 to September 1997. Having analyzed the outcome of the XX century, experts from different countries acknowledged that the Soviet Т-34 medium tank had been a masterpiece of the world’s tank building.
